Package: fsdaR 0.9-0

Valentin Todorov

fsdaR: Robust Data Analysis Through Monitoring and Dynamic Visualization

Provides interface to the 'MATLAB' toolbox 'Flexible Statistical Data Analysis (FSDA)' which is comprehensive and computationally efficient software package for robust statistics in regression, multivariate and categorical data analysis. The current R version implements tools for regression: (forward search, S- and MM-estimation, least trimmed squares (LTS) and least median of squares (LMS)), for multivariate analysis (forward search, S- and MM-estimation), for cluster analysis and cluster-wise regression. The distinctive feature of our package is the possibility of monitoring the statistics of interest as a function of breakdown point, efficiency or subset size, depending on the estimator. This is accompanied by a rich set of graphical features, such as dynamic brushing, linking, particularly useful for exploratory data analysis.

Authors:Valentin Todorov [aut, cre], Emmanuele Sordini [aut], Aldo Corbellini [ctb], Francesca Torti [ctb], Marco Riani [ctb], Domenico Perrotta [ctb], Andrea Cerioli [ctb]

fsdaR_0.9-0.tar.gz
fsdaR_0.9-0.tar.gz(r-4.5-noble)fsdaR_0.9-0.tar.gz(r-4.4-noble)
fsdaR_0.9-0.tgz(r-4.4-emscripten)fsdaR_0.9-0.tgz(r-4.3-emscripten)
fsdaR.pdf |fsdaR.html
fsdaR/json (API)
NEWS

# Install 'fsdaR' in R:
install.packages('fsdaR', repos = c('https://cran.r-universe.dev', 'https://cloud.r-project.org'))

Peer review:

Bug tracker:https://github.com/uniprjrc/fsdar/issues

Uses libs:
  • openjdk– OpenJDK Java runtime, using Hotspot JIT
Datasets:

3.27 score 2 stars 93 scripts 287 downloads 34 exports 29 dependencies

Last updated 12 months agofrom:22cdf96a4e. Checks:OK: 2. Indexed: no.

TargetResultDate
Doc / VignettesOKNov 01 2024
R-4.5-linuxOKNov 01 2024

Exports:carbikeplotcorfwdplotcovplotfsmmmdrsfsmultFSR_controlFSReda_controlfsregfsrfanlevfwdplotLXS_controlmalfwdplotmalindexplotmdrplotmmdplotmmdrsplotmmmultMMreg_controlMMregeda_controlmyrngpsifunregspmplotresfwdplotresindexplotscoresmultspmplotSreg_controlSregeda_controltclustfsdatclustICtclustICplottclustICsoltclustreg

Dependencies:clicolorspacefansifarverggplot2gluegtableisobandlabelinglatticelifecyclemagrittrMASSMatrixmgcvmunsellnlmepillarpkgconfigR6RColorBrewerrJavarlangscalestibbleutf8vctrsviridisLitewithr

Transformations in regression with fsdaR

Rendered fromfsdaR.Rnwusingutils::Sweaveon Nov 01 2024.

Last update: 2023-12-07
Started: 2022-05-11

Readme and manuals

Help Manual

Help pageTopics
Bank data (Riani et al., 2014).bank_data
Produces the carbike plot to find best relevant clustering solutions obtained by 'tclustICsol'carbikeplot
Monitoring the correlations between consecutive distances or residualscorfwdplot
Monitoring of the covariance matrixcovplot
Diabetes datadiabetes
Demographic data from the 341 miniciplaities in Emilia Romagna (an Italian region).emilia2001
Fishery data.fishery
Fleaflea
Forbes' data on air pressure in the Alps and the boiling point of water (Weisberg, 1985).forbes
Description of 'fsdalms' Objectsfsdalms.object
Description of 'fsdalts' Objectsfsdalts.object
Description of 'fsmeda.object' Objectsfsmeda.object
Performs random start monitoring of minimum Mahalanobis distancefsmmmdrs
Description of 'fsmmmdrs.object' Objectsfsmmmdrs.object
Gives an automatic outlier detection procedure in multivariate analysisfsmult
Description of 'fsmult.object' Objectsfsmult.object
Creates an 'FSR_control' objectFSR_control
Description of 'fsr' Objectsfsr.object
fsrbase: an automatic outlier detection procedure in linear regressionfsrbase fsrbase.default fsrbase.formula
Creates an 'FSReda_control' objectFSReda_control
Description of 'fsreda' Objectsfsreda.object
fsreg: an automatic outlier detection procedure in linear regressionfsreg fsreg.default fsreg.formula print.fsdalms print.fsdalts print.fsr print.fsreda print.mmreg print.mmregeda print.sreg print.sregeda
Robust transformations for regressionfsrfan fsrfan.default fsrfan.formula plot.fsrfan
Objects returned by the function 'fsrfan'fsrfan.object
Old Faithful Geyser Data.geyser2
Hawkins data.hawkins
Hospital data (Neter et al., 1996)hospital
Income1Income1
Income2Income2
Plots the trajectories of the monitored scaled (squared) residualslevfwdplot
Loyalty dataloyalty
Creates an 'LSX_control' objectLXS_control
Mixture M5 Data.M5data
Plots the trajectories of scaled Mahalanobis distances along the searchmalfwdplot
Plots the trajectory of minimum Mahalanobis distance (mmd)malindexplot
Plots the trajectory of minimum deletion residual (mdr)mdrplot
Plots the trajectory of minimum Mahalanobis distance (mmd)mmdplot
Plots the trajectories of minimum Mahalanobis distances from different starting pointsmmdrsplot
Computes MM estimators in multivariate analysis with auxiliary S-scalemmmult
Description of 'mmmult.object' Objectsmmmult.object
Description of 'mmmulteda.object' Objectsmmmulteda.object
Creates an 'MMreg_control' objectMMreg_control
Description of mmreg Objectsmmreg.object
Creates an 'MMregeda_control' objectMMregeda_control
Description of 'mmregeda' Objectsmmregeda.object
Multiple regression data showing the effect of masking (Atkinson and Riani, 2000).multiple_regression
Mussels data.mussels
Set seed for the MATLAB random number generatormyrng
Poisonpoison
Finds the tuning constant(s) associated to the supplied breakdown point or asymptotic efficiency for different psi functionspsifun
Interactive scatterplot matrix for regressionregspmplot
Plots the trajectories of the monitored scaled (squared) residualsresfwdplot
Plots the residuals from a regression analysis versus index number or any other variableresindexplot
Computes the score test for transformation in regressionscore score.default score.formula
Objects returned by the function 'score'score.object
Computes S estimators in multivariate analysissmult
Description of 'smult.object' Objectssmult.object
Description of 'smulteda.object' Objectssmulteda.object
Interactive scatterplot matrixspmplot
Creates an 'Sreg_control' objectSreg_control
Description of sreg Objectssreg.object
Creates an 'Sregeda_control' objectSregeda_control
Description of 'sregeda' Objectssregeda.object
Summary Method for 'fsdalms' objectsprint.summary.fsdalms summary.fsdalms
Summary Method for 'fsdalts' objectsprint.summary.fsdalts summary.fsdalts
Summary Method for FSR objectsprint.summary.fsr summary.fsr
Swiss banknote dataswissbanknotes
Swiss heads dataswissheads
Objects returned by the function 'tclustfsda' with the option 'monitoring=TRUE'tclusteda.object
Computes trimmed clustering with scatter restrictionstclustfsda
Objects returned by the function 'tclustfsda'tclustfsda.object
Performs cluster analysis by calling 'tclustfsda' for different number of groups 'k' and restriction factors 'c'tclustIC
Objects returned by the function 'tclustIC'tclustic.object
Plots information criterion as a function of 'c' and 'k', based on the solutions obtained by 'tclustIC'tclustICplot
Extracts a set of best relevant solutions obtained by 'tclustIC'tclustICsol
Objects returned by the function 'tclustICsol'tclusticsol.object
Computes robust linear grouping analysistclustreg
Objects returned by the function 'tclustreg'tclustreg.object
Computes 'tclustreg' for different number of groups 'k' and restriction factors 'c'.tclustregIC
Wool data.wool
Simulated data X.X
z1z1